Additional Remarks

Snow Removal, Wildlife Control, Condition Rprtg & Airport Maintenance Service Available During Maintenance Duty Hour 0600-2030; After Hour - Airport Manager.
Waterfowl in Vicinity of Airport Spring-Fall.
Airport Sand Lrgr Gradation than FAA Rcmdd/See Ac150/5200-30.
Rcmd Lrgr Aircraft Use Elephant Ear to Turn Around.
Wx Camera Available on Internet at https://Weathercams.FAA.Gov
WSO - 907-852-6484.
Main Ramp Txl Non Standard Wingtip Clearance; Runway Back Taxi When Lrg Aircraft Prkd on Main Ramp.
Tsa Reg Airport; See 49 Cfr 1542. Gates & Doors Must be Secured All Times. Transient - Airport Manager or Brw FSS for Info.
